Generally speaking, why were girls not as well-educated as boys early in American’s history?

Because girls were not allowed to go to school. They were expected to help with household chores, such as dishes, laundry, cleaning the house, babysitting, etc. They were expected to help their mothers, not to get education. Some people did read on their own or get knowledge from their family members. A lot of the families had the mother teach their daughter some basic things.

What was the main purpose of the Indian Removal Act of 1830?
mr_godi [17]
The idea for the removal of Native Americans was first brought up by Thomas Jefferson, who wanted the natives to willingly leave the colonies. The act gave Jackson the authority to offer the native nation's land west of the Mississippi in exchange for their eastern lands. It also provided money for the law to be carried out.  When some tribes refused to sign the treaties, they used physical force to remove them, hence the Trail of Tears.
